Leatherman Freestyle Multi Tool- Not To Be Referred To As Cute
By Erina Array
Based on the popular Skeletool model, Freestyle is even lighter and tinier deeming it the perfect partner or stand-alone pocket type tool.
Tiny but Rugged:
Freestyle will feature an outside-accessible knife blade, the world renowned Leatherman pliers with wire cutters and unique appearance of the Skeletool. Freestyle weighs just 4.5 ounces and will fold up for easy carrying with little or no notice in a rucksack, or with the detachable pocket clip on a belt.
Two Models:
The two products are now in stock and for sale, the Leatherman Freestyle with 420HC straight/serrated combo blade and the Leatherman Freestyle CX with 154CM straight blade. The bodies of both models are 100% stainless steel for added durability with Zytel or carbon-fibre (CX) handle inserts which reduces weight. The Freestyle CX is made with DLC coating for scratch and corrosion resistance. Each model are small enough to slip into a front pocket with some space left over, but will be supplied with a pocket clip for portability on a belt.
Great Worth:
Priced Competitively - Leatherman UK Retail Prices at £50.95 and £81.95 respectively, plus minimal size means both Freestyle models will make a fantastic addition to one's glove box, tool kit, cycling pack, fishing kit or kit bag. Countless job specific tools don't feature pliers or even a knife. Freestyle makes the perfect addition for these key functions in a pocket-knife-size multi tool. As a stand alone tool, the Freestyle is able to take the place of an daily carry knife that includes pliers without adding any bulk to the belt.
Both together the Freestyle plus the Freestyle CX will be covered under Leatherman's sector leading 25-year approved warranty.
